Transaction bee80cf4207c5c263e41f4c1397dcc36e761002b6f2e056952ae17f8346e1da5
1 Input
2 Outputs
- bee80cf4207c5c263e41f4c1397dcc36e761002b6f2e056952ae17f8346e1da5:0
- bee80cf4207c5c263e41f4c1397dcc36e761002b6f2e056952ae17f8346e1da5:1
value 21540871
address 38WcYng9kzKxWHVPyVXMQqhuQbSoNo3XdH
value 612599716
address 15FKuPPqMdsFBXeSfT58UyuRjssxummkyo